Output 57dbd881d32681511c89366177acb128c538b607febe0f202a366df7e1274d7a:2

value
331206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f407985b752a217b00f0d2470b186046fdfb114d OP_EQUAL
address
3PwKu52sikbw3b4LWhi1wKx6Gm4dPj3xAJ
transaction
57dbd881d32681511c89366177acb128c538b607febe0f202a366df7e1274d7a
spent
true